Re: where can i buy a ZZ4 crate motor? (Sigforty)
Yup, any local GM dealer should be able to order one for you. I got my from a local Chevy dealer below what Sallee-Chevrolet and Jim Pace were asking and I saved on shipping. http://www.sallee-chevrolet.com will tailor your ZZ4 to your application (in your case a Corvette) with a short water pump, flywheel instead of flexplate if you have a manual tranny etc.. They also make higher HP versions based on the ZZ4 short block. Call them and they will fix you up if that is what you want to do. Don't forget to tell them (Sallee-Chevrolet) that you want some ZZ4 stickers when you buy it. See my posts on this subject. Sallee also had a discussion board so you can ask them questions and get answers quickly.
